Overview

Position: Occupational TherapistLocation: Chicago, ILSchedule: FulltimeCompensation: $86,528 - $116,480 / annually (based on experience) 

Rush Specialty Hospital, a partnership between Select Medical and RUSH, is a 100-bed facility that combines a critical illness recovery hospital and an acute inpatient rehabilitation hospital.

Our Inpatient Rehabilitation Hospital is committed to providing exceptional and compassionate care to best address the medical, physical, emotional, and vocational challenges for individuals with brain injuries, spinal cord injuries, neurological disorders, orthopedic issues, amputation, and multiple traumas.

Responsibilities

  • Evaluates all assigned patients and develops, implements and modifies treatment plan in accordance with the patient’s need and physician direction.
  • Responsible for delegation and direction of all discipline-specific therapy services for those assigned patients. Ensures the design of functional treatment programs allowing for an effective return to community activities.
  • Serves as an educator of patients, families, students, co-workers and self.
  • Performs other professional duties associated with the care of the patient, development of discipline-specific therapy services and design of program delivery.

Qualifications

Minimum Qualifications 

  • Current and valid state licensure or eligibility for state licensure as an Occupational Therapist required.
  • Certified BLS or completion in the first 90 days of employment is required.
